## Support

The `baseline.sarif` file pins known findings from the Lintholm static analyzer so new code is judged only on new issues. Never edit it by hand; regenerate it with `make rebaseline` and include the diff in your pull request for review. If regeneration fails or the baseline drifts unexpectedly, reach out to the tooling crew.

escalation mailbox, kaweg-kahif: druwyn.sordor@nelvroworks.corp

MEMO — Office Management, Brindlecote Labs

Quick heads-up: the locked case of Fernwick prototype test devices leaves for the Old Saltmarsh site tomorrow. The case stays in the secure cabinet until the courier from Daleport Express arrives — please don't leave it at reception, even briefly. Sign-out sheet goes in the blue folder as usual. At pick-up, follow the confidential hand-over instruction given below.

dispatch memo: the sorius tamius courier leaves the praeth ledger at gate 4873 under passcode 928014

## Runbook: Export retries (Fernway Export Service)

Failed exports are quarantined, then retried on a backoff schedule. Retries reuse the original signed payload; no credentials are re-fetched mid-cycle. After the max attempt count, jobs move to the dead-letter store and require manual review. Audit events are emitted on every attempt. The retry subsystem reads the following configuration at startup.

deployment values, yageg-hahig:
WENAEL_HOST=wenael.tolvaqlabs.internal
WENAEL_PORT=4000

# Settings for the Webwright graph visualizer.
# Plugin authors: do not change layout.engine; forks break edge routing.
# Cache invalidation runs hourly. Override node limits per-plugin only.
# The visualizer resolves dependency metadata from the shared catalog.
# Configure catalog access with the connection string below.

database URL for bahop-yagep: mssql://sildor_svc:35ha7jz@db-fb6d.nelvrodyn.example:5432/casath